Omani Student Win 2nd Place at the Kuwaiti Youth Forum
Among more than 100 competitors from various Arab countries, Ph.D. student Amira Al Gharibiya from Sultan Qaboos University won a second place in the third Kuwaiti and Arab Youth Forum competitions.
Her scientific project was entitled "Improving the performance of the membrane distillation process for water desalination using carbon nanotubes derived from waste of the Omani Palm.” Amira is a Ph.D. student specializing in chemical engineering and transformational processes at the College of Engineering at Sultan Qaboos University. She is also a member of the Omani Water Society and has participated in the forum “The Role of Youth in Sustainable Development and Water Sustainability” organized by the Arab Planning Institute in the State of Kuwait.
